dYdX (DYDX) is a decentralized trading platform designed to empower global traders with secure, low-cost crypto trading. Its native governance token, DYDX, enables users to participate in mining rewards, staking pools, and governance decisions while offering trading fee discounts.
Key Features of dYdX
1. Governance Token (DYDX)
- Utility: Used for voting on protocol upgrades, risk parameters, and new token listings.
- Rewards: Holders earn mining rewards, staking yields, and trading discounts.
2. Layer 2 Scalability via StarkWare
- Technology: Integrates StarkEx, a Layer 2 engine, to reduce gas costs to zero and increase throughput.
- Impact: Enables lower fees, smaller minimum trades, and higher settlement capacity (64,000+ traders, $250B in flash transactions).
3. Staking Pools
Safety Pool
- Protects staked funds with proportional rewards.
- 14-day unstaking period with epoch-based requests.
Liquidity Pool
- Incentivizes market makers (e.g., Amber Group, Wintermute).
- Rewards distributed based on staked tokens (14-day lock).
4. Trading Incentives
- Retroactive Mining: Rewards historical traders (excludes U.S. residents).
- Trading Rewards: Based on volume/activity.
- Liquidity Provider Rewards: 5% minimum maker volume for 28-day payouts.

Tokenomics
- Total Supply: 1 billion DYDX (5-year distribution).
Allocation:
- 50% to community (traders, LPs, treasury).
- 27.73% to investors.
- 15.27% to team/employees.
- 7% future hires/consultants.

FAQ
1. How does dYdX reduce trading fees?
By leveraging StarkEx’s Layer 2, gas costs are eliminated, and fee discounts are applied based on DYDX holdings (e.g., 15% off for ≥10,000 tokens).
2. Can U.S. users claim retroactive rewards?
No, due to regulatory restrictions.
3. What’s the unstaking period for liquidity pools?
14 days, initiated during the ongoing epoch.
4. How are governance proposals passed?
Via DYDX holder votes on upgrades, risk settings, and market maker approvals.
